Sambalpur University is a public research university located in Burla town, of district Sambalpur, India, in the state of Odisha.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] Popularly known as Jyoti Vihar, it offers courses at the undergraduate, post-graduate and doctoral ( Ph.D. ) levels.
There are about 200+ colleges affiliated to Sambalpur University excluding four other colleges Nababharat Shiksha Parishad, SLB Medical College, Sardar Raza's Medical College and Sarala Nursing College with totalling more than 200 colleges.
SUIIT is the brainchild of former vice-chancellor Prof Arun Pujari. Most of the courses being offered by the SUIIT were pulled out from different existing departments of Sambalpur University. Electronics was taken out of physics department, computer science from mathematics while bioinformatics was pulled out from life sciences department.

Veer Surendra Sai Institute of Medical Sciences and Research (VIMSAR), is a public medical college and hospital in Sambalpur, Odisha, India. Established in 1959, it imparts medical education at both the undergraduate and postgraduate levels.
Government Autonomous College is a state-run co-ed undergraduate and postgraduate college located in the town of Panposh in Rourkela city, Odisha, India. The college [1] was established in 1961 as Government Science College but was later renamed as Government Autonomous College.
Lajpat Rai Law College or L. R. Law College is a Government legal education institute situated at Hans Nagar in Sambalpur in the Indian state of Odisha. [1] [2] It offers 3 years and 5 years Integrated B.B.A., LL.B. course approved by the Bar Council of India (BCI) and it is affiliated to Sambalpur University. [3]
Sambalpur University (Jyoti Vihar) in Burla, in western Odisha is another important university covering the districts of Bargarh, Bolangir, Boudh, Deogarh, Jharsuguda, Kalahandi, Nuapada, Sambalpur, Subarnapur, Sundargarh as well as the Athamallik Sub-Division of Angul district. It offers postgraduate education in twenty seven subjects.
